The UN Food and Agriculture Organization’s food commodity price index has surged to its highest level in over a year and a half, as scorching heatwaves and conflicts in Ukraine and the Middle East push up the cost of staple crops.
Heatwaves Scorching the Fields: Climate Shock and Production Squeeze
Extreme temperatures across the Northern Hemisphere have trimmed wheat and corn yields by 3‑5 %. Analysts project that, by mid‑2024, the FAO forecasts global wheat output will sit about 2 % below 2023 levels.
Conflict at the Export Gate: Ukraine and Iran’s Trade Hit
Ukraine’s wheat exports have slumped roughly 30 % due to the war, while Iran’s olive‑oil shipments have fallen about 25 % amid regional tensions. Together, these two nations account for roughly 15 % of global food trade, intensifying price pressure.
Market Turbulence: Commodity Price Shockwaves
This escalation in global food prices is set to amplify inflationary pressures, especially in low‑income economies where social stability could be jeopardized. In emerging markets already facing liquidity strains, central banks may feel compelled to tighten monetary policy to rein in food‑price‑driven inflation. Hedge funds are likely to boost short‑term agricultural commodity exposure while leaning on longer‑term inflation‑hedge strategies. In a risk‑off environment, safe‑haven assets such as U.S. Treasuries and gold could see renewed demand.
